  • Developer-Friendly Hosting
    Opalstack is designed with developers in mind, offering SSH access, Git integration, and support for multiple programming languages and frameworks including Python, Node.js, Ruby, and PHP, giving developers granular control over their hosting environment.
  • Affordable Pricing
    Opalstack offers competitive pricing for shared and managed hosting plans, making it an accessible option for small businesses, freelancers, and individual developers who need robust features without enterprise-level costs.
  • Modern Control Panel
    Opalstack provides a clean, modern, and intuitive web-based dashboard for managing sites, applications, databases, and email accounts, which is a significant improvement over older-style hosting control panels like cPanel.
  • Strong Support for Multiple Applications
    The platform supports a wide variety of application types including WordPress, Django, Flask, Express, static sites, and more, allowing users to host diverse projects on a single account with easy deployment.
  • Reliable Infrastructure and Support
    Opalstack is built by former WebFaction team members, bringing experienced hosting expertise. They offer responsive customer support and a reputation for stable, well-managed server infrastructure with good uptime.

Possible disadvantages

  • Smaller Community and Ecosystem
    Compared to major hosting providers like DigitalOcean, AWS, or even shared hosts like SiteGround, Opalstack has a smaller user base, which means fewer community tutorials, third-party guides, and forum discussions available for troubleshooting.
  • Limited Scalability Options
    Opalstack is primarily a shared hosting provider, which means it may not be the best choice for high-traffic applications or projects that require rapid, on-demand scaling of resources like CPU, RAM, or storage.
  • Not Ideal for Beginners
    While developer-friendly, Opalstack's approach can be intimidating for non-technical users. Setting up applications often requires familiarity with the command line and server configuration, which may not suit those looking for simple one-click solutions.
  • Limited Data Center Locations
    Opalstack offers a relatively small number of data center locations compared to major cloud providers, which may result in higher latency for users targeting audiences in regions not well-served by the available server locations.
  • Fewer Managed Services and Add-ons
    Unlike larger hosting platforms, Opalstack lacks a wide range of managed add-on services such as built-in CDN integration, managed backups with granular restore options, or one-click SSL management that more mainstream providers offer out of the box.

What makes your product unique?

DocCraft Tools's answer

DocCraft Tools is a privacy-focused, no-login PDF generator designed for simplicity and speed. Unlike traditional invoicing or accounting software, it does not require account creation, subscriptions, or data storage. Everything runs directly in the browser, allowing users to generate clean, professional invoices, receipts, quotations, delivery notes, and rent receipts instantly without complexity or hidden limits.

What's the story behind your product?

DocCraft Tools's answer

DocCraft Tools was created to solve a common frustration: generating simple business documents without signing up for complex accounting platforms. Many small business owners only need occasional invoices or receipts, but existing tools often require accounts, subscriptions, or advanced setup.

DocCraft Tools was built as a lightweight alternative that focuses purely on fast, clean PDF generation — removing unnecessary barriers and keeping user data private.
